Transaction 96650f39b8caf3c0b668b2ac31fe3e1755e24a967a96eed46ecd55820a8cde11

1 Input
2 Outputs
  • 96650f39b8caf3c0b668b2ac31fe3e1755e24a967a96eed46ecd55820a8cde11:0
  • value  1200654
    address  38K4XpgyTN2MBC4Dw5vWA6TzHFWwMtWhA5
  • 96650f39b8caf3c0b668b2ac31fe3e1755e24a967a96eed46ecd55820a8cde11:1
  • value  642081243
    address  3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E